SAM Two-Color Articulating Paper
The SAM Two-Color Articulating Paper is a dental diagnostic tool used after restorative procedures. It is placed on the treated tooth, and the patient bites down to identify high points or overfilled areas in amalgam restorations. When the restoration is too high, the colored marks left by the paper indicate where adjustments are needed.
This product consists of a thin, non-adhesive strip coated with fluorescent ink or wax-based dye.
